Transaction 26a3fae15534cb6f31d674e503ffaeb486f6451f8dbc9612c1ea2dc849b9c12d

2 Input
2 Outputs
  • 26a3fae15534cb6f31d674e503ffaeb486f6451f8dbc9612c1ea2dc849b9c12d:0
  • value  64748840
    address  13p3JkQy6dXERuaFJMVs5jvY9ySL22nzh4
  • 26a3fae15534cb6f31d674e503ffaeb486f6451f8dbc9612c1ea2dc849b9c12d:1
  • value  295410820
    address  39JvbBUovGT6ySTFdHu1iVGFTN5EzvudRp